### Step 4: Push to the transcode farm

Once the Pixelmill transcoder image passes smoke tests, push it to the farm registry. The farm nodes won't pull anything unsigned — learned that the hard way during the Ostrem outage. Sign the image with the release pipeline, then confirm each node picks it up. Nodes verify pulls against the farm's deploy key, listed here.

deploy key for kajep-bawig: bky9_APVW7kgHb

Hi, and welcome to the on-call rotation for Quillpost's bounce processor. It ingests provider webhooks, classifies hard versus soft bounces, and suppresses addresses after three hard failures. Most pages come from queue lag, not logic errors, so check consumer offsets first before restarting anything. Escalation thresholds, dashboards, and the replay procedure are all documented on the internal page below.

wiki page, bawig-yawep: https://jenkins.nelvrotech.local/ticket/build/projects/view/view/pages/view/a285c2b5588ad4f337d9b5f2

**Recovery: Gridwick scanner account**

Reviewer notes for the Gridwick barcode integration. Scanner fleet auths through a single service account. If that account is disabled — usually after three bad firmware handshakes — scanning halts plant-wide at Norvale. Fix: re-enable via the Gridwick ops CLI, rotate the device token, redeploy the pairing manifest. The CLI's re-enable step prompts once for the recovery passphrase, listed immediately below.

unlock words, yagag-tadug: wendor-quenox-eliax

## Tuning

The receipt mailer (Almsgate) batches donation receipts and sends through the Thornquay relay. On-call: if the queue backs up, resist the urge to crank batch size — the relay rate-limits per connection, and bigger batches just mean bigger retries. Scale worker count first, then shorten the flush interval. Dedupe window must stay longer than the retry horizon or donors get duplicate receipts, which generates tickets. All knobs live in one place and are read at worker start. Current production values follow.

tuning table, kajop-yafof:
QUOTAS = {
    "wenath": 10,
    "ulaael": 5,
}